Exploring Reedley's Real Estate Market
The real estate market in Reedley is as diverse as the crops it's known for. You'll find everything from cozy single-family homes to spacious ranch-style properties, and even some newer developments popping up. Understanding the current market trends is crucial before you start your home search. Generally, Reedley offers more affordable housing options compared to larger cities in California, making it an attractive destination for families and individuals looking for value.
Current Market Conditions: Keep an eye on interest rates, inventory levels, and average days on market. These factors can significantly impact your buying power and the negotiation process. A seller's market means properties are selling quickly, often above asking price, while a buyer's market gives you more leverage in negotiations.
Price Ranges: Property prices in Reedley can vary widely depending on location, size, and condition. You might find smaller, older homes starting in the low $200,000s, while larger, newer homes can range from $400,000 and up. It’s essential to set a realistic budget and get pre-approved for a mortgage to understand how much you can comfortably afford.
Neighborhoods to Consider: Reedley has several distinct neighborhoods, each with its own unique character. Here are a few to explore:
- Downtown Reedley: If you love being in the heart of the action, downtown Reedley offers a mix of historic homes and newer constructions, all within walking distance of local shops, restaurants, and community events.
- West Reedley: This area is known for its established neighborhoods with mature landscaping and well-maintained homes. It's a great option for families looking for a quiet and safe environment.
- East Reedley: With newer developments and larger lot sizes, East Reedley appeals to those seeking more space and modern amenities. You'll often find beautiful views of the surrounding agricultural landscapes here.
Finding Your Dream Home: A Step-by-Step Guide
Finding the perfect home involves more than just browsing listings online.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you navigate the process effectively:
- Define Your Needs and Wants: Before you start looking at properties, take the time to define what you need and want in a home. Consider factors like size, number of bedrooms and bathrooms, lot size, school district, and proximity to amenities. Make a list of must-haves and nice-to-haves to help you narrow down your search.
- Get Pre-Approved for a Mortgage: Getting pre-approved for a mortgage is crucial. It shows sellers that you're a serious buyer and gives you a clear understanding of your budget. Shop around for the best interest rates and terms from different lenders.
- Work with a Local Real Estate Agent: A local real estate agent can be an invaluable resource. They have in-depth knowledge of the Reedley market, access to listings that may not be available online, and can guide you through the negotiation process. Look for an agent with a proven track record and positive reviews.
- Start Your Search: Use online real estate portals like Zillow, Realtor.com, and Redfin to browse listings in Reedley. Pay attention to the details, photos, and virtual tours. Save properties that interest you and schedule showings with your agent.
- Attend Showings: Attend showings to get a feel for the properties in person. Pay attention to the condition of the home, the layout, and the surrounding neighborhood. Don't be afraid to ask questions and take notes.
- Make an Offer: Once you find a home you love, work with your agent to prepare an offer. Your offer should include the price you're willing to pay, any contingencies (such as a home inspection or appraisal), and the closing date.
- Negotiate: Be prepared to negotiate with the seller. They may counter your offer, and you'll need to decide whether to accept, reject, or make a counter-offer of your own. Your agent can help you navigate this process.
- Home Inspection: Once your offer is accepted, schedule a home inspection. This will uncover any potential issues with the property, such as structural problems, pest infestations, or faulty wiring. You can then negotiate with the seller to have these issues repaired or receive a credit at closing.
- Appraisal: Your lender will order an appraisal to ensure that the property is worth the amount you're borrowing. If the appraisal comes in lower than your offer, you may need to renegotiate with the seller or come up with the difference in cash.
- Close the Deal: Once all contingencies are satisfied and the appraisal is complete, you're ready to close the deal. You'll sign the final paperwork, pay your closing costs, and receive the keys to your new home!
Tips for First-Time Homebuyers in Reedley
Buying your first home can be both exciting and overwhelming. Here are some tips specifically for first-time homebuyers in Reedley:
- Take Advantage of First-Time Homebuyer Programs: California offers several programs to assist first-time homebuyers with down payments and closing costs. Research these programs to see if you qualify. This can significantly ease the financial burden of buying a home.
- Save for a Down Payment: The larger your down payment, the lower your monthly mortgage payments will be. Aim to save at least 5-10% of the purchase price. Explore different savings strategies and consider setting up a dedicated savings account.
- Improve Your Credit Score: Your credit score is a major factor in determining your interest rate. Check your credit report for any errors and take steps to improve your score, such as paying your bills on time and reducing your debt.
- Don't Overextend Yourself: It's tempting to buy the biggest, nicest home you can afford, but it's important to stay within your budget. Consider all the costs of homeownership, including mortgage payments, property taxes, insurance, and maintenance.
- Be Patient: Finding the right home takes time. Don't get discouraged if you don't find your dream home right away. Keep searching and stay patient, and eventually, you'll find the perfect place to call home.
